JTF COVID Shield meets with mall security managers

The Joint Task Force COVID Shield (JTF) has called for a meeting with mall security managers on Tuesday to discuss the guidelines of the Modified Enhanced Community Quarantine.

The meeting was led by JTF COVID Shield Commander Lt. Gen. Guillermo Eleazar, Philippine National Police (PNP) Director for Operations MGen. Emmanuel Licup, National Capital Region Police Office Director MGen. Debold Sinas and Supervisory Office for Security and Investigation Agencies (SOSIA) Chief BGen. Michael John Dubria.

The meeting was meant to inform mall security managers about the health protocols that are needed to be implemented inside the establishment especially physical distancing.

According to the PNP, several on-duty mall guards have not been implementing health protocols, so they will be assigning police officers inside the malls. They were reminded to limit the people entering the malls to avoid crowding. Drop off and pick-up points will also be designated.

The PNP stated that minimum health requirements must be obeyed to prevent the further spread of the virus. Malls are expected to do the necessary adjustments in accordance with the minimum health standards.

The PNP warned mall operators that they will face charges and have their malls shut down if they fail to comply.
